While accomplishing a gorgeous smile is an all-natural perk of orthodontic therapy, the benefits prolong much past looks. Properly aligned teeth and a balanced bite contribute to boosted oral wellness in several ways: Straight teeth are simpler to clean up, which aids prevent cavities and gum tissue disease. A correct bite enables effective chewing, which helps in digestion and overall gut health and wellness.

This often is made with braces or Invisalign, and the therapy takes place gradually since the teeth need to be relocated incrementally to get them in the setting they require to be. Dental braces aren't the only means to improve misaligned teeth or attack troubles. We additionally use something called a palatal expander, which is especially practical when the jaw is also narrow.

The expander fits inside the mouth, connected to the top back teeth. It gradually divides the two halves of the jawbone at the roof of the mouth's mid-point, which is called the stitch.
